The interesting thing about this keyboard is that it's a declarative design:
|
||||
* Layout is declared using [Ergogen](https://github.com/mrzealot/ergogen/). See [this fork](https://github.com/soundmonster/ergogen).
|
||||
* The build system uses Ergogen to translate YAML to a KiCad PCB and plate files for FR-4 fab or laser cutting
|
||||
* uses [kicad-automation-scripts](https://github.com/productize/kicad-automation-scripts) and [FreeRouting](https://github.com/freerouting/freerouting) to **automatically route the traces on the PCB**
|
||||
* uses [KiKit](https://github.com/yaqwsx/KiKit) to render PCB previews (see top of this file) and production-ready **Gerber files**
